Lucille Burgess Hastie, 99, widow of Deacon Ezekiel R. Hastie and daughter of the late James and Essie Gamble Burgess, was born on March 11, 1922 in Manning, SC. She entered eternal rest on Thursday, December 09, 2021 at her residence.

Lucille attended the public schools of Clarendon County, graduating from Manning Training High School and then graduated from Morris College. In Sumter, she met and married Ezekiel R. Hastie, her loving husband of over seventy years. She taught in the former Sumter School District #2 for over 30 years. Lucille was a member of the New Bethel Missionary Baptist Church, where she served in many capacities. She was a member of the Deaconess Ministry, Sr. Missionary Ministry, Choir Ministry, and was the Church School Ministry's Secretary for over 50 years, and a past member of The Wateree Baptist Association Lower Division Women's Auxiliary Executive Board. She was also a member of various civic organizations: The Starlight Savings Club, South Main Street Neighborhood Watch Association, and the South Sumter Beautification Association.
